Where white sand beaches and the glimmering, blue Pacific meet green, lush, volcanic peaks sits Kapalua, Maui. Located on Maui's northwest shore, Kapalua is exclusive, sophisticated and relaxing with activities like golf, tennis, water sports and tropical life that soothe the senses and the soul. Host to the renowned Kapalua Wine & Food Festival, nestled amongst Cook pines and surrounded by acres of pineapple, Kapalua is the perfect getaway. Access to breathtaking nature, outdoor activities and beach-life are why visitors love Kapalua vacation. After a day in the sun, experience an authentic Hawaiian Luau. Feast on traditional foods such as succulent kalua pig cooked in an earthen oven, poi or haupia (coconut pudding). Steep in Hawaiian tradition as you enjoy this long-lived Hawaiian festivity which includes time-honored Hawaiian music, hula dancing and fire dancing. From your accommodations, plan a trip to the Haleakala Volcano; explore the lush vegetation, birds and animals in this protected marine-life conservation district. Follow a walking trail through the paths of ancient lava rivers that have long since cooled And visit the caves, marveling at the stalactites, stalagmites and flowstone. Walking the winding trails of this ancient subterranean river of lava is safe and easy and an enjoyable activity for the entire family. Climb to the peak of the Haleakala volcano and take in the spectacular view of the crater from the rim, or be adventurous and climb down into the crater on foot or on horseback.

Kapalua Plantation Course

Consistently ranked as the #1 golf course in Hawaii, playing The Plantation Course is sure to be on every golfer's bucket list. Designed by Ben Crenshaw and Bill Coore, the course was designed on a grand scale in keeping with its location on the slopes of the West Maui Mountains and offers dramatic ocean views from virtually every hole. Its lengthy 7,411 yard par 73 layout challenges the pros but it's wide fairways and generous greens make it very playable for the average golfer. With dramatic elevation changes, this course offers plenty of downhill tee shots. You'll feel like one of the pros when - with the aid of the aggressive slope of the 18th fairway - you will enjoy hitting one of the longest drives of your life. The Plantation Course is the site of the PGA TOUR Hyundai Tournament of Champions each January featuring an elite field of previous year's PGA TOUR winners.

The Ritz-Carlton Spa, Kapalua

A KAPALUA SPA USING ANCIENT HEALING AND ORGANIC HERBS In ancient Hawaii, the purest of water, Waihua, was celebrated for its healing powers. Today, guests of our Maui resort spa can experience this centuries-old tradition with treatments based on native practices. Therapies draw on plants, flowers and fruits from throughout Hawaii and herbs cultivated in our very own organic garden. Private cabanas are perfect for couple’s treatments and outdoor gardens provide a serene setting for pre- or post-treatment relaxation.

Kapalua Golf Resort

The Kapalua Golf Resort consist of two golf courses, it is known to be Kapalua's #1 golf resort in Hawaii.

Reviewed By a-travelin-foodie - United States

Really well maintained. Luscious views with lots of trees and the Kapalua cook pines. Long expanses of uphill or downhill fairways (a few blind shots) can be intimidating, but don't try to be a hero (just keep it in the fairway) and you'll be fine. Extremely favorable front tees for vacationing couples/players make it fun but still challenging, with stunning views along the way. If the winds aren't blowing, it's actually pretty forgiving, but beware those 2-3 extra club winds, even for putting!! Know which way the grain goes and that greens break to the ocean, and you might putt well, but they can put those pins in really tricky spots where your ball just runs away. Cart girl comes around plenty. GPS and cooler (2 waters) on the cart. Practice range on grass, but they use "whiffle" balls. Check for weekend/twilight/multiple play specials. If you want to ride and not play, there's still a fee.
